44f11 What Nagad Powerpay Actually Does at 44f11

What Nagad Powerpay Actually Does at 44f11

Nagad Powerpay is the direct payment bridge between your Nagad mobile wallet and your 44f11 account balance. When you add funds, you authenticate through the Nagad app using your PIN — the transaction routes through the Powerpay channel and lands in your casino wallet. The same path works in reverse: withdrawal requests go back to your Nagad number. There is no third-party

redirect. Everything happens inside the Nagad ecosystem, which means your transaction history stays with your Nagad account, not a separate processor. Withdrawals follow the standard verification step before releasing to your wallet — check your account page for the current status at any point.

Nagad Powerpay Terms You Should Know

These are terms that come up when you use Nagad Powerpay at 44f11. Each definition covers what the term means in the context of your wallet and account.

01
What is Nagad Powerpay?

Nagad Powerpay is a direct payment channel that connects your Nagad mobile wallet to a merchant account — in this case, your 44f11 casino wallet — using Nagad's own transfer infrastructure.

02
What does 'wallet-matched account' mean?

A wallet-matched account means your 44f11 profile is linked to one specific Nagad number. Deposits and withdrawals are only processed when they come from or go to that registered number.

03
What is a Powerpay transaction reference?

A transaction reference is a unique ID Nagad assigns to each Powerpay transfer. You find it in your Nagad app history and use it to track or dispute a deposit on your 44f11 account.

04
What does 'pending' mean on a Nagad Powerpay deposit?

Pending means the transfer has left your Nagad wallet but has not yet been confirmed on the 44f11 account side. It typically resolves once the Powerpay channel confirms the transaction reference.

05
What is withdrawal verification in Nagad Powerpay?

Withdrawal verification is the step where 44f11 checks that the Nagad number receiving your withdrawal matches the verified number on your account before releasing the funds.

06
What does BDT mean in Nagad Powerpay transactions?

BDT stands for Bangladeshi Taka. All Nagad Powerpay deposits and withdrawals at 44f11 are denominated in BDT — no currency conversion is applied on the Nagad side of the transaction.
